#!/usr/bin/sh
### BEGIN INIT INFO
# Provides: stalwart
# Required-Start: $local_fs $network $remote_fs
# Required-Stop: $local_fs $network $remote_fs
# Default-Start: 2 3 4 5
# Default-Stop: 0 1 6
# Short-Description: Secure, scalable mail & collaboration server
# with comprehensive protocol support.
# Description: Stalwart is an open-source mail & collaboration
# server with JMAP, IMAP4, POP3, SMTP, CalDAV,
# CardDAV and WebDAV support and a wide range of
# modern features. It is written in Rust and
# designed to be secure, fast, robust and scalable.
### END INIT INFO
NAME='stalwart'
DESC='Stalwart'
USER='stalwart'
GROUP='stalwart'
PIDFOLDER="/run/${NAME}"
PIDFILE="${PIDFOLDER}/${NAME}.pid"
DAEMON='/usr/sbin/stalwart'
DAEMON_CONFIG='/etc/stalwart.toml'
DAEMON_OPTS="--config ${DAEMON_CONFIG}"
set -e
[ -f "${DAEMON_CONFIG}" ]
. '/lib/lsb/init-functions'
[ -x "${DAEMON}" ]
case "${1}" in
start)
/usr/bin/install --directory --group="${GROUP}" ---mode='0755' --owner="${USER}" "${PIDFOLDER}"
log_daemon_msg "Starting ${DESC}" "${NAME}"
if /usr/sbin/start-stop-daemon --quiet \
--start \
--oknodo \
--make-pidfile \
--pidfile "${PIDFILE}" \
--user "${USER}" \
--group "${GROUP}" \
--exec "${DAEMON}" -- "${DAEMON_OPTS}"; then
log_end_msg 0
else
log_end_msg 1
/usr/bin/test -f "${PIDFILE}" && \
/usr/bin/rm --force "${PIDFILE}"
fi
;;
stop)
log_daemon_msg "Stopping ${DESC}" "${NAME}"
if /usr/sbin/start-stop-daemon --quiet \
--stop \
--oknodo \
--retry 30 \
--remove-pidfile \
--pidfile "${PIDFILE}" \
--user "${USER}" \
--group "${GROUP}" \
--exec "${DAEMON}"; then
/usr/bin/test -f "${PIDFILE}" && \
/usr/bin/rm --force "${PIDFILE}"
log_end_msg 0
else
log_end_msg 1
fi
;;
restart)
"${0}" stop
"${0}" start
;;
status)
status_of_proc -p "${PIDFILE}" "${DAEMON}" "${NAME}" && \
exit 0 || \
exit "${?}"
;;
*)
echo "Usage: /etc/init.d/${NAME} {start|stop|restart|status}" >&2
exit 1
;;
esac
